6. Control

REM615 integrates functionality for the control of a
circuit breaker via the front panel HMI or by means
of remote controls. In addition to the circuit breaker
control the relay features two control blocks which
are intended for motor-operated control of discon-
nectors or circuit breaker truck and for their posi-
tion indications. Further, the relay offers one con-
trol block which is intended for motor-operated
control of one earthing switch control and its posi-
tion indication.
Two physical binary inputs and two physical binary
outputs are needed in the relay for each controlla-
ble primary device taken into use. Depending on the
chosen standard configuration of the relay the
number of unused binary inputs and binary outputs
varies. Further, some standard configurations also
offer optional hardware modules that increase the
number of available binary inputs and outputs.
If the amount of available binary inputs or outputs
of the chosen standard configuration is not suffi-
cient, the standard configuration can be modified
to release some binary inputs or outputs which
have originally been configured for other purposes,
when applicable, or an external input or output
module, for example, RIO600 can be integrated to

The suitability of the binary outputs of the relay
which have been
selected for controlling of primary devices should
be carefully verified, for example the make and
carry as well as the breaking capacity. In case the
requirements for the control-circuit of the primary
device are not met, the use of external auxiliary re-
lays should to be considered.
The large graphical LCD of the relay's HMI includes a
single-line diagram (SLD) with position indication
for the relevant primary devices. Interlocking
schemes required by the application are configured
using the signal matrix or the application configu-
ration functionality of PCM600.
The relay is provided with a load profile recorder.
The load profile feature stores the historical load
data captured at a periodical time interval (demand
interval). The records are in COMTRADE format.
